14:22 — Echohall audio-guide app began dropping streams at the Marrow Gallery exhibit. Cause: stale CDN manifest after the morning deploy. Support fielded 31 reports; standard reply was to force-close and relaunch. Manifest purged at 14:40, streams recovered by 14:46. Affected users on the broken build can be identified by the token below.

pipeline stamp: htk21_cc68b8e00e3cb5ca75ae8

## Changed defaults

Heads up: the Ledgerline tax-rate lookup cache now defaults to a 15-minute TTL instead of 24 hours. Turns out rates in the Veldt County sandbox were going stale mid-demo, which was embarrassing. Eviction is now LRU rather than FIFO, and the cache warms on boot. If you're reviewing, check that nothing hardcodes the old TTL. The new defaults land as follows.

deployment values, bajop-taweg:
holwyn:
  log_level: debug
  metrics_host: metrics.holwyn.zemvarsys.internal
  pool_size: 32

## Authentication

All requests through the Gatehouse internal API gateway require a service key in the `X-Gatehouse-Key` header. Rate limits are enforced per key: 100 requests per second by default, with bursts up to 250. Exceeding the limit returns a 429 with a retry-after header. New team members testing against the sandbox tier should authenticate with the shared key below.

service key, yajog-tajef: zpat4_EqlD

**Q: Do retried payments need the same idempotency key?**

Yes. LedgerLoop treats a new key as a new charge, so retries must reuse the original key for 24 hours. Keys expire after that window; later retries should be treated as fresh attempts and reconciled manually. If duplicate charges slip through anyway, report them to the payments team at this address.

escalation mailbox, kaweg-kahif: druwyn.sordor@nelvroworks.corp